How much does it cost to rent a home in Oceanside?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oceanside 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,630 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
| Oceanside 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,234 | $3,150 | $10,000+ |
| Oceanside 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$15,427 | $5,100 | $10,000+ |
| Oceanside 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$23,496 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
| Oceanside 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$33,750 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|
| Oceanside 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$39,165 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oceanside
What type of rentals are currently available in Oceanside?
There are currently 107 Apartments for Rent in Oceanside,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,500 to $14,233. There are also 295 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Oceanside ranging from $1,350 to $55,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Oceanside?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Oceanside ranges from $1,350 to $55,000 with an average monthly rent of $20,199.
